As a house owner, having some basic pipes knowledge and abilities can be available in handy when dealing with minor pipes problems or emergency situations. Here are some do it yourself pipes tips and tricks to aid you deal with typical pipes problems. First of the do it yourself plumbing tips, acquainting on your own with the area of the main water shut-off valve in your house is an essential action for every property owner.
Generally, the shut-off shutoff is situated near where the major water line gets in your house, often in a basement, crawl room, laundry room, or near the hot water heater. As soon as you situate the shutoff, ensure it is conveniently available and not blocked by any type of objects or particles. Take into consideration labeling or marking the shutoff's area for fast recognition during emergencies.
This valve is typically situated near where the supply of water enters your house, such as in the cellar, crawl area, or near the water meter. It's vital to recognize its exact location so that you can swiftly access it in situation of a plumbing emergency, such as a ruptured pipe or a significant leak.
To find the main water shut-off valve, you can begin by inspecting locations near your hot water heater, commonly set up close to the shutoff. In addition, you can follow the path of the primary water line from the water meter to recognize where it enters your home. Once you situate the shut-off valve, ensure it is quickly accessible and not blocked by any kind of things or particles.

Drain strainers generally have tiny openings or mesh that enable water to flow with while trapping bigger products. They are economical, easy to install, and can conserve you from the headache of dealing with blocked drains. Take into consideration using a sink strainer or a screen that fits over the drain. This will capture food scraps, grease, and other solids that can cause clogs.
Making use of drainpipe filters or displays, you create a simple barrier preventing bigger particles from getting in the drainpipe and triggering obstructions. Include these strainers or displays right into your normal cleansing routine, and you'll significantly lower the threat of clogged drains pipes in your home.
A running toilet is not just bothersome however can additionally lose a significant quantity of water. When you hear the sound of water continuously running in your toilet container, it suggests an issue that requires to be dealt with without delay. One of one of the most usual root causes of a running bathroom is a faulty flapper valve.
Its objective is to create a seal and prevent water from streaming from the container to the bowl when the toilet is not being used. Nevertheless, if the flapper valve is harmed, worn, or misaligned, it may stop working to produce a correct seal, causing water to leakage right into the dish constantly.
